Day 05: Jaipur: Take a full day long sightseeing
tour of Jaipur city that includes the City Palace, Jantar
Mantar observatory, Hawa Mahal, Birla temple, Albert hall
and excursion to the old capital Amber. Here at Amber, you’ll
ascend till the gates of majestic fort on elephant back.
The fort displays a beautiful mix of Mughal and Rajput styles
of architecture. Optional trip to ethnic village resort
where you may enjoy traditional Rajasthani dinner.

Day 08: Kathmandu: Sightseeing of Pashupatinath
Temple- the most sacred of the Hindu temples in Nepal dedicated
to lord Shiva, built in 1696. Boudha Nath Temple- the worlds
largest stupa; a sight of great reneration to the Buddhist.,
Swayambhunath temple - the oldest Buddhist shrine. Looking
east from here, one can see the entire Kathmandu valley
spread out below. and lunch break in Kathmandu durbar square.
– the temple of the Living Goddess and the old Royal
Palace . Finally, visit Kasthamandup – a temple built
from a single tree from which the Kathmandu derives its
name.And then transfer to Hotel
